Design of a distributed energy-efficient clustering algorithm for heterogeneous wireless sensor networks

被引:725
作者
Qing, Li [1 ]
Zhu, Qingxin [1 ]
Wang, Mingwen [1 ]
机构
[1] Univ Elect Sci & Technol China, Sch Comp Sci & Engn, Chengdu 610054, Peoples R China
关键词
wireless sensor networks; clustering algorithm; heterogeneous environment; energy-efficient;
D O I
10.1016/j.comcom.2006.02.017
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The clustering Algorithm is a kind of key technique used to reduce energy consumption. It can increase the scalability and lifetime of the network. Energy-efficient clustering protocols should be designed for the characteristic of heterogeneous wireless sensor networks. We propose and evaluate a new distributed energy-efficient clustering scheme for heterogeneous wireless sensor networks, which is called DEEC. In DEEC, the cluster-heads are elected by a probability based on the ratio between residual energy of each node and the average energy of the network. The epochs of being cluster-heads for nodes are different according to their initial and residual energy. The nodes with high initial and residual energy will have more chances to be the cluster-heads than the nodes with low energy. Finally, the simulation results show that DEEC achieves longer lifetime and more effective messages than current important clustering protocols in heterogeneous environments. (c) 2006 Elsevier B.V. All rights reserved.
引用
收藏
页码:2230 / 2237
页数:8
相关论文
共 15 条
[1]   A survey on sensor networks [J].
Akyildiz, IF ;
Su, WL ;
Sankarasubramaniam, Y ;
Cayirci, E .
IEEE COMMUNICATIONS MAGAZINE, 2002, 40 (08) :102-114
[2]  
[Anonymous], 2002, P IEEE AER C BIG SKY
[3]  
BANDYOPADHYAY S, 2003, P INFOCOM 2003 APR
[4]  
Chan H., 2004, P 1 EUR WORKSH SENS
[5]  
Estrin D., 1999, P MOBICOM, DOI DOI 10.1145/313451.313556
[6]   An application-specific protocol architecture for wireless microsensor networks [J].
Heinzelman, WB ;
Chandrakasan, AP ;
Balakrishnan, H .
IEEE TRANSACTIONS ON WIRELESS COMMUNICATIONS, 2002, 1 (04) :660-670
[7]  
Heinzelman WB, 2000, P 33 HAW INT C SYST
[8]  
Krishna P., 1997, Computer Communication Review, V27, P49, DOI 10.1145/263876.263885
[9]  
McDonald B., 2001, P ANN SIM S
[10]  
Mhatre V., 2004, Ad Hoc Network Journal, V2, P45, DOI DOI 10.1016/S1570-8705(03)00047-7